In some cases, it may be necessary to have an independent person investigate the possible contamination or you may require a report to support a claim. In these instances, we can have one of our meth remediation technicians in Goroke conduct Composite Meth Test.

By doing this you can get up to 10 rooms sampled and analysed together and you will get an accurate reading of the contamination levels in each room in your house.

To in accord with the standards of Australia, the final finding must be under than 0.5 micrograms of meth per 100cm2 to determine a property safe to live in.

This testing will identify the locations and levels of meth residue contamination in each area of the property. This testing in Goroke is necessary in formulating a plan to ensure your home is safe again.

Lithium, iodine, sulphuric acid, ether, and pseudoephedrine can make up meth residue and can be harmful to anyone that make contact with it and get contaminated by touching their eyes, noses or mouth.

A Meth Decontamination process needs rigorous processes to follow, as well as a serious training in meth decontamination in order to remediate buildings affected by meth residue effectively.

Being exposed to meth residue can lead to different symptoms including headaches, nausea, dry mouth, dizziness, shortness of breath and chest pains.
